Great food but service is not worth it I was with my wife for our anniversary dinner and I must say that the food is really nice and it's worth indeed the Michelin star that it is awarded. However, the service was not what I expect from these types of restaurants and the price we paid, I will explain myself in the most constructive way I can. My wife is coeliac, so she MUST eat gluten free. When I make my reservation I clearly state that she needs to eat gluten free due to her disease. I am told that there is no issue, I just need to tell them about my wife's condition upon our arrival. So far so good and so I did. The problems started right at the beginning because the waitress confused the first snack and was about to give the normal snack to her instead of me. I asked her and after some doubts she gave her the gluten free. Ok, everybody can make a mistake, we didn't mind about that. The dinner continued and we realised when they brought the 4th service that they had forgotten that my wife's dish was gluten free, so they had to take it back and bring another one which was gluten free. After this It happened again with the dessert, now we were not trusting the waitress and after asking, they had to bring another dessert adapted for her, AGAIN they had forgotten that she had to eat gluten free. Therefore, the dinner was not what I had expected and it's been the worst experience so far in the several Michelin starred restaurants I have been so far. I didn't enjoy seeing my wife tense at the end of the dinner because they didn't trust the food she was eating and she was worried she might get sick. This is the sole reason I give you 1 star: I hope you will train your staff better in the future to take special clients like my wife more seriously.
